Why Choose a Manual Pump Over Electric Options?
While electric oil pumps offer convenience, there are several reasons why a manual pump might be more advantageous for certain applications:
- No Electricity Needed: In remote locations or during power outages, a manual pump proves invaluable.
- Lower Maintenance Costs: Manual pumps typically require less maintenance than their electric counterparts, leading to cost savings over time.
- Portability: The lightweight design allows for easy transportation between different sites, making it a practical choice for various jobs.
Installation and Usage Tips
Installing the 201 stainless steel manual pump is straightforward. Here’s a simple guide:
- Ensure the barrel is positioned securely on a flat surface.
- Attach the pump into the bung hole of the barrel, ensuring it’s tightly sealed to prevent leaks.
- Prime the pump by pulling the handle several times until fluid begins to flow.
- Maintain a steady pace while pumping to ensure a consistent flow rate.
It's important to note that you should always wear app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) when handling chemicals, even if they are classified as light.
Maintenance for Longevity
To ensure the longevity and efficiency of your 201 stainless steel manual pump, regular maintenance is key. After each use, it’s recommended to flush the pump with water or a compatible cleaning solution to remove any residual chemicals. This practice prevents buildup and potential corrosion. Additionally, periodically check for any signs of wear or damage, especially at the seals, to maintain optimal performance.
